Abstract
Система электрохлорирования включает электролизер, выполненный с возможностью гидравлического соединения с источником подаваемой текучей среды и отверстием для выпуска получаемой текучей среды и размещения между ними, и подсистему, сконструированную с возможностью выполнения одной из следующих операций: повышения pH подаваемой текучей среды или повышения отношения содержания одновалентных ионов к содержанию двухвалентных ионов в подаваемой текучей среде, расположенную выше по потоку относительно электролизера.
